Effective user management is crucial for organizations to maintain security, boost productivity, and comply with regulations. A key component of user management is user provisioning, which entails assigning the right level of access to users across different systems and applications. This article focuses on the fundamental concepts of user provisioning, underlining its importance, the obstacles faced, and the best practices for achieving secure and efficient user management in any organization.
In the current era, where organizations are increasingly dependent on digital technologies and resources, the importance of effective user management cannot be overstated. User management covers a range of processes, with user provisioning at its core. This process ensures users receive the correct access rights to systems, applications, and resources. This article will provide an overview of user provisioning, stressing its critical role, the challenges it presents, and the methods to ensure user management is conducted efficiently and securely.
Exploring the Concept of User Provisioning:
User provisioning is the procedure involved in the creation, oversight, and discontinuation of user accounts and permissions within an organization’s IT framework. This process is crucial for providing users with the appropriate permissions and resources needed to fulfill their job roles efficiently, while also maintaining security and regulatory compliance. Key activities within user provisioning include:
1. User Onboarding:
This step involves setting up accounts and providing access to necessary systems and applications for new employees, tailored to their specific roles and duties within the company.
2. Role-Based Access Control (RBAC):
A common practice in user provisioning is to employ RBAC strategies, where permissions are allocated based on the user’s role in the organization. This method ensures individuals access only the information and tools essential for their work.
3. Account Maintenance:
Part of user provisioning is the continuous management of user accounts, which includes tasks like updating user details, adjusting permissions as job roles evolve, and terminating accounts for individuals who depart from the company.
4. Access Revocation:
This involves removing access rights from employees who either leave the company or transition to different roles, ensuring they no longer have entry to confidential or irrelevant information.
The Importance of Streamlined User Provisioning:
Streamlined user provisioning is crucial for maintaining an organization’s security, enhancing productivity, and ensuring regulatory compliance. The significance of an efficient user provisioning process includes:
1. Security:
A well-implemented user provisioning system is key to protecting sensitive information. Promptly removing access for employees who are departing or changing roles within the company is critical in minimizing the risk of unauthorized data exposure and internal threats. Such diligent control over access rights is fundamental in upholding a secure IT framework.
2. Compliance:
Meeting regulatory requirements is essential for businesses across various sectors, particularly concerning data access management. Streamlined user provisioning is central to fulfilling these legal obligations. Through careful control and documentation of access permissions, organizations can steer clear of the negative consequences of failing to comply, such as legal challenges and significant penalties.
3. Productivity:
The operational efficiency of an organization benefits directly from streamlined user provisioning. By facilitating quick access to required resources for both newcomers and existing staff, the initiation of work processes is accelerated. This boost in individual performance naturally enhances the collective output of the organization.
4. Cost Efficiency:
The automation of the user provisioning process can significantly cut down on manual labor, leading to noteworthy financial savings. This streamlined approach also extends to license management for software and applications, making an automated uc provisioning platform, ensuring that only active users are granted access and preventing unnecessary expenditures on unutilized licenses.
5. User Experience:
The experience of new employees is greatly improved by a smooth user provisioning process. Immediate access to essential tools and information from the start supports quick integration, increases job satisfaction, and provisioning services, and fosters loyalty to the company.
6. Audit and Reporting:
A streamlined user provisioning system aids in audit and reporting tasks by keeping precise and comprehensive records of who has access to what. This level of clarity is indispensable for conducting internal audits, ensuring regulatory compliance, and facilitating investigations, offering a detailed account of access events and timelines.
7. Risk Management:
Managing user access effectively is a pivotal element of an organization’s risk management strategy. By adhering to the principle of least privilege when granting access, potential security loopholes can be identified and mitigated, protecting against the threat of unauthorized data access.
8. Scalability:
The need for efficient user access management grows with the organization. A scalable user provisioning system allows for the straightforward addition, alteration, or revocation of user access in alignment with organizational shifts, such as expansion or restructuring. This flexibility is vital for sustaining operational efficiency and security amidst change.
Obstacles in Implementing User Provisioning:
User provisioning is critical but comes with its set of challenges for many organizations:
1. Complexity:
For larger organizations or those with intricate IT landscapes, the process of user provisioning can become complicated. It often involves a myriad of systems, applications, and varying user roles, necessitating strong processes and technology solutions to manage effectively.
2. Manual Procedures:
Relying on manual methods for user provisioning is both inefficient and prone to errors. Such approaches can result in inconsistent access permissions, delays in getting new employees up and running or properly offboarding those who leave, and heightened security vulnerabilities.
3. Role Management Difficulties:
Crafting and maintaining precise user roles are pivotal for streamlined user provisioning. Yet, many organizations find it challenging to define roles with the right level of detail and to ensure these roles are applied consistently across all their systems.
4. Access Governance Issues:
Maintaining stringent access governance is particularly tough for organizations with sprawling, decentralized IT systems or those that have undergone mergers and acquisitions. Lacking a centralized oversight can lead to inconsistent enforcement of access controls and policies.
Best Practices for Efficient User Provisioning:
To overcome the challenges associated with user provisioning and achieve efficiency in user management, organizations can adopt the following best practices:
1. Streamline Provisioning Processes through Automation:
Utilizing automation tools and identity management solutions can simplify the user provisioning workflow, cutting down on manual labor and minimizing the likelihood of errors. Automated provisioning empowers organizations to uphold uniform access protocols across various systems and applications.
2. Adopt Role-Based Access Control (RBAC):
Embracing RBAC frameworks simplifies the user provisioning process by linking access permissions to predefined roles. By delineating roles based on job responsibilities and functions, organizations can ensure that users obtain suitable access to resources without unnecessary privileges.
3. Implement Approval Workflows:
Instituting approval workflows for user provisioning fosters accountability and oversight within the organization. By mandating proper approvals for access requests, companies can thwart unauthorized access attempts and uphold compliance with internal guidelines and external regulations.
4. Regularly Review Access Rights:
Conducting routine assessments of user access privileges and performing access recertification audits are crucial for upholding security and compliance standards. By pinpointing and revoking outdated or excessive access permissions, organizations can mitigate the risk of insider threats and data breaches.
5. Integrate Identity Governance Solutions:
Investing in identity governance solutions with centralized visibility, policy enforcement, and compliance reporting capabilities can enhance the efficiency of user provisioning processes. These solutions furnish organizations with the necessary tools to effectively manage user identities, access rights, and entitlements.
Conclusion
Effective user provisioning is essential for proficient user management, allowing organizations to uphold security, productivity, and compliance standards. By grasping the fundamentals of user provisioning, tackling prevalent challenges, and adopting optimal methodologies, organizations can simplify access management, mitigate security threats, and enhance resource allocation. Embracing automation, role-based access controls, approval workflows, access audits, and identity governance solutions are pivotal measures in attaining efficiency in user provisioning and augmenting organizational efficiency as a whole.
FAQs
- What is user provisioning, and why is it important for organizations?
- User provisioning refers to the process of creating, managing, and revoking user accounts and access rights within an organization’s IT infrastructure. It is crucial for organizations because it ensures that users have the necessary access to resources to perform their roles effectively while maintaining security and compliance.
- What are some common challenges in user provisioning?
- Common challenges in user provisioning include complexity in managing multiple systems and applications, reliance on manual processes leading to errors and delays, difficulties in defining and maintaining user roles accurately, and ensuring proper access governance, especially in decentralized IT environments.
- How can organizations streamline user provisioning processes?
- Organizations can streamline user provisioning processes by leveraging automation tools and identity management solutions to reduce manual effort and minimize errors. Implementing role-based access control (RBAC) frameworks, establishing approval workflows, conducting regular access reviews, and integrating identity governance solutions are also effective strategies.